AEM Backup & Disaster Recovery

Purpose

Design and implement backup strategies, disaster recovery plans, and business continuity procedures for AEM environments including repository backup, content recovery, and failover architecture.

Domain Knowledge Required

Technical Foundation

  • Backup types: full, incremental, differential, snapshot-based
  • Recovery objectives: RTO (Recovery Time Objective), RPO (Recovery Point Objective)
  • High availability patterns: active-active, active-passive, cold standby
  • Data consistency during backup (quiescing, point-in-time snapshots)

AEM-Specific Context

  • Oak TarMK online backup (FileDataStore + SegmentNodeStore backup)
  • AEM Cold Standby (TarMK standby sync)
  • Document store (MongoDB) backup patterns for DocumentMK
  • Backup of external datastore (S3, Azure Blob, shared filesystem)
  • AEM Cloud Service managed backup vs. on-premise manual backup
  • Restore procedures and data consistency verification

Implementation Approach

Step 1: Requirements Analysis

Define recovery objectives and scope.

  • Establish RTO and RPO for each environment (author, publish)
  • Identify critical data: repository content, configurations, datastore binaries
  • Determine compliance requirements (retention periods, geographic restrictions)
  • Assess acceptable data loss and downtime per tier

Step 2: Backup Architecture Design

Plan the backup approach for each data component.

  • Configure Oak online backup for repository segments
  • Set up datastore backup (filesystem copy, S3 versioning, or snapshots)
  • Plan configuration backup (OSGi configs, dispatcher, infrastructure-as-code)
  • Design backup storage location (offsite, different region, different provider)

Step 3: Automation & Scheduling

Implement automated backup execution.

  • Schedule Oak online backup via cron/maintenance window
  • Automate datastore backup aligned with repository backup timing
  • Implement backup rotation and retention (daily, weekly, monthly)
  • Configure backup monitoring and failure alerting

Step 4: High Availability Configuration

Set up failover capabilities.

  • Configure TarMK Cold Standby for author instance failover
  • Set up publish farm with load balancer health checks
  • Implement dispatcher-level failover for publish tier
  • Design cross-region failover for geographic disaster scenarios

Step 5: Recovery Testing

Validate recovery procedures regularly.

  • Schedule quarterly DR drills with documented runbooks
  • Test full restore to isolated environment
  • Measure actual RTO/RPO against targets
  • Document and remediate gaps found during testing

Notes

  • AEM Cloud Service manages backups automatically — focus DR planning on content recovery, not infrastructure
  • Oak online backup creates a consistent snapshot — do NOT use filesystem copy while AEM is running
  • Cold Standby provides near-real-time replication but requires dedicated standby instance
  • Test restores are critical — a backup that hasn't been tested is not a backup
